Navigating the TCF Certificate Purchase: A Comprehensive Guide
As the digital landscape develops, businesses deal with increasing pressure to comply with information protection policies while at the same time making sure a positive user experience. Among the essential tools for attaining this balance is the Transparency and Consent Framework (TCF), developed by the IAB Europe. The TCF helps organizations handle approval for online advertising, guaranteeing compliance with policies like the General Data Protection Regulation (GDPR). Purchasing a TCF certificate is an important element of this procedure, and understanding the subtleties around it is essential for success.
What is a TCF Certificate?
A TCF certificate is a recommendation approved to organizations that show compliance with the TCF guidelines. It signifies that the company complies with the standards of openness and authorization management relating to user data. By obtaining this certificate, businesses can:
- Enhance trust with users by showing dedication to information protection.
- Simplify their marketing efforts by making sure compliance.
- Avoid the prospective mistakes of non-compliance, which can cause significant fines.

Regularly Asked Questions (FAQ)
What is the TCF framework?
The Transparency and Consent Framework (TCF) is a set of standards developed by IAB Europe to assist organizations comply with GDPR and other data protection guidelines by handling user authorization transparently.
Why do I need a TCF certificate?
Acquiring a TCF certificate shows your commitment to information security and compliance, helping to build user trust and enhance marketing efforts.
